Nell' autunno del 1975 comparve sulla rivista "Humanist" un documento avverso l'Astrologia sottoscritto da 186 "incauti scienziati" che ne argomentarono in modo superficiale, inesatto e a tratti ridicolo, l'infondatezza. Tra questi figuravano anche 18 premi Nobel. Molti di loro ammisero poi, in epoche successive, di non aver mai studiato a fondo la materia e alcuni, addirittura, di non aver neppure capito bene cio' che avevano appoggiato e firmato. Riproponiamo al lettore e allo studioso la copia del documento originale insieme alla lista, e ad alcuni temi di nascita, di coloro che lo promossero. |
